BUTTERMILK PANCAKES
Chiltern Firehouse, London
Really enjoy the crust, it's nicely done. Blueberry, crème fraîche and maple syrup is always a classic pancake combo. Flavour of pancake was good but nothing spectacular. Certainly not worth £15 and I don't get the excitement of "It's so good, I have to come back tomorrow". Blueberries and crème fraîche are served separately from the pancakes so presentation is not great and I feel like I'm doing the chef's job for him to make the dish presentable. Service is not the best, doesn't justify the 15% service charge. And they cheekily add £1 for 'charity' in the bill without letting us know what it is and where the money is going. Also, they get the maths wrong by overcharging us by pennies, probably thinking it's only pennies and we won't notice. Some of my friends love the pancakes here but in my opinion they are very overhyped
